Statements:
All roads are poles.
No pole is a house.
Conclusions:
Some roads are houses.
Some houses are poles.
- A.
Only conclusion I follows
- B.
Only conclusion II follows
- C.
Either I or II follows
- D.
Neither I nor II follows

Correct answer: D
Concept: In syllogisms, if either premise is negative (an "is not"/"no" statement), the conclusion must also be negative — an affirmative conclusion (a "some"/"all" statement) can never validly follow from a negative premise. Also, a universal negative statement of the form "No A is B" converts validly to "No B is A" (simple conversion).
Application: Here the first premise, "All roads are poles," places roads entirely inside poles. The second premise, "No pole is a house," is negative and, by simple conversion, also gives "No house is a pole" — poles and houses share no members in either direction. Since roads sit wholly inside poles, and poles share nothing with houses, roads and houses cannot share anything either.
"Some roads are houses" claims roads and houses overlap. But roads lie entirely within poles, and poles have zero overlap with houses, so roads and houses have zero overlap too — this claim cannot be derived.
"Some houses are poles" claims houses and poles overlap. The negative premise (and its valid conversion) establishes exactly the opposite — zero overlap between houses and poles — so this claim cannot be derived either.
Cross-check: Draw the poles circle, place the roads circle fully inside it (from "All roads are poles"), and draw the houses circle completely separate from the poles circle (from "No pole is a house"). Every diagram satisfying both statements keeps the houses circle away from both the poles and the roads circles, so no diagram supports either proposed conclusion — confirming there is no valid overlap to draw either conclusion from.
Result: Since one premise is negative, no affirmative conclusion can be drawn, and the diagram check confirms roads and houses never overlap and houses and poles never overlap. So neither of the two given conclusions follows.
